Output 58904210fbc0314df54d188c5b4b5a39fc9dba39df9804bbe3d84c0d108ea29f:110

value
262144
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 94f5d9d04e360471f5b14a075a9a972eee0600e87c9bc0982fb94faed1945905
address
bc1pjn6an5zwxcz8rad3fgr44x5h9mhqvq8g0jdupxp0h986a5v5tyzs559m8j
transaction
58904210fbc0314df54d188c5b4b5a39fc9dba39df9804bbe3d84c0d108ea29f
spent
true